Fusos horários na Instância Gerenciada de SQL do Azure

APPLIES TO: Instância Gerenciada de SQL do Azure

O UTC (Tempo Universal Coordenado) é o fuso horário recomendado para a camada de dados das soluções de nuvem. A Instância Gerenciada de SQL do Azure também oferece opções de fusos horários para atender às necessidades de aplicativos existentes que armazenam valores de data e hora e chamam funções de data e hora com um contexto implícito de um fuso horário específico.

Funções T-SQL como GETDATE () ou código CLR observam o fuso horário definido no nível da instância. Trabalhos do SQL Server Agent também seguem agendamentos de acordo com o fuso horário da instância.

Observação

O banco de dados SQL do Azure não oferece suporte a configurações de fuso horário; ele sempre segue o UTC. Use AT TIME ZONE no banco de dados SQL se precisar interpretar informações de data e hora em um fuso horário diferente do UTC.

Fusos horários compatíveis

Um conjunto de fusos horários compatíveis é herdado do sistema operacional subjacente da instância gerenciada. Ele é atualizado regularmente para obter novas definições de fuso horário e refletir as alterações para os existentes.

A política de horário de verão/alterações de fuso horário garante a precisão histórica de 2010 em diante.

Uma lista com nomes dos fusos horários compatíveis é exposta por meio da exibição do sistema sys.time_zone_info.

Definir um fuso horário

Um fuso horário de uma instância gerenciada pode ser definido somente durante a criação da instância. O fuso horário padrão é UTC.

Observação

O fuso horário de uma instância gerenciada existente não pode ser alterado.

Definir o fuso horário por meio do portal do Azure

Ao inserir parâmetros para uma nova instância, selecione um fuso horário na lista de fusos horários compatíveis.

Setting a time zone during instance creation

Modelo do Azure Resource Manager

Especifique a propriedade timezoneId no modelo do Resource Manager para definir o fuso horário durante a criação da instância.

"properties": {
                "administratorLogin": "[parameters('user')]",
                "administratorLoginPassword": "[parameters('pwd')]",
                "subnetId": "[parameters('subnetId')]",
                "storageSizeInGB": 256,
                "vCores": 8,
                "licenseType": "LicenseIncluded",
                "hardwareFamily": "Gen5",
                "collation": "Serbian_Cyrillic_100_CS_AS",
                "timezoneId": "Central European Standard Time"
            },

Uma lista de valores compatíveis para a propriedade timezoneId está no final deste artigo.

Se não especificado, o fuso horário será definido como UTC.

Verificar o fuso horário de uma instância

A função CURRENT_TIMEZONE retorna um nome de exibição do fuso horário da instância.

Considerações entre recursos

Restaurar e importar

Você pode restaurar um arquivo de backup ou importar dados de uma instância ou um servidor para uma instância gerenciada com configurações de fuso horário diferentes. Faça isso com cautela. Analise o comportamento do aplicativo e os resultados das consultas e dos relatórios, assim como quando você transfere dados entre duas instâncias do SQL Server com configurações de fuso horário diferentes.

Restauração em um momento determinado

Quando você executa uma restauração pontual, o horário para o qual restaurar é interpretado como hora UTC. Dessa forma, as ambiguidades devidas ao horário de verão e suas possíveis alterações são evitadas.

Grupos de failover automático

O uso do mesmo fuso horário em uma instância primária e em uma secundária em um grupo de failover não é mandatório, mas é altamente recomendável.

Aviso

É altamente recomendável que você use o mesmo fuso horário para a instância primária e secundária em um grupo de failover. Devido a determinados casos de uso raros, manter o mesmo fuso horário em instâncias primárias e secundárias não é mandatório. É importante entender que, no caso de failover manual ou automático, a instância secundária manterá seu fuso horário original.

Limitações

  • O fuso horário da instância gerenciada existente não pode ser alterado. Como solução alternativa, crie uma nova instância gerenciada com o fuso horário adequado. Em seguida, execute um backup e restauração manuais ou, o que é recomendável, execute uma restauração pontual de instância cruzada.
  • Os processos externos iniciados por meio dos trabalhos do SQL Server Agent não observam o fuso horário da instância.

Lista de fusos horários compatíveis

ID do Fuso horário Nome de exibição do fuso horário
Hora Padrão do Meridiano de Data (UTC-12:00) International Date Line West
UTC-11 (UTC-11:00) Tempo Universal Coordenado -11
Hora Padrão das Aleutas (UTC-10:00) Ilhas Aleutas
Hora Oficial do Havaí (UTC-10:00) Havaí
Hora Padrão de Marquesas (UTC-09:30) Ilhas Marquesas
Hora Oficial do Alasca (UTC-09:00) Alasca
UTC-09 (UTC-09:00) Tempo Universal Coordenado -09
Hora Padrão do Pacífico (México) (UTC-08:00) Baja California
UTC-08 (UTC-08:00) Tempo Universal Coordenado -08
Hora Oficial do Pacífico (UTC-08:00) Hora do Pacífico (EUA & Canadá)
Hora Padrão das Montanhas dos EUA (UTC-07:00) Arizona
Hora Padrão das Montanhas (México) (UTC-07:00) Chihuahua, La Paz, Mazatlan
Hora Oficial das Montanhas (UTC-07:00) Hora das Montanhas (EUA & Canadá)
Hora Oficial da América Central (UTC-06:00) América Central
Hora Oficial Central (UTC-06:00) Hora Central (EUA & Canadá)
Hora Padrão da Ilha da Páscoa (UTC-06:00) Ilha de Páscoa
Hora Padrão Central (México) (UTC-06:00) Guadalajara, Cidade do México, Monterrey
Hora Oficial do Canadá Central (UTC-06:00) Saskatchewan
Hora Padrão do Pacífico na América do Sul (UTC-05:00) Bogotá, Lima, Quito, Rio Branco
Hora Padrão Oriental (México) (UTC-05:00) Chetumal
Hora Oficial do Leste dos EUA (UTC-05:00) Hora do Leste (EUA & Canadá)
Hora Padrão do Haiti (UTC-05:00) Haiti
Hora Padrão de Cuba (UTC-05:00) Havana
Hora Padrão do Leste dos EUA (UTC-05:00) Indiana (Leste)
Hora Padrão Turcos e Caicos (UTC-05:00) Ilhas Turcas e Caicos
Hora Padrão do Paraguai (UTC-04:00) Assunção
Hora Oficial do Atlântico (UTC-04:00) Hora do Atlântico (Canadá)
Hora Padrão da Venezuela (UTC-04:00) Caracas
Hora Padrão do Brasil Central (UTC-04:00) Cuiabá
Hora Padrão do Oeste da América do Sul (UTC-04:00) Georgetown, La Paz, Manaus, San Juan
Hora Padrão do Pacífico SA (UTC-04:00) Santiago
Hora Padrão de Newfoundland (UTC-03:30) Newfoundland
Hora Padrão de Tocantins (UTC-03:00) Araguaína
E. Hora Oficial do Brasil (UTC-03:00) Brasília
Hora Padrão de Buenos Aires (UTC-03:00) Caiena, Fortaleza
Hora Padrão da Argentina (UTC-03:00) Cidade de Buenos Aires
Hora Oficial da Groenlândia (UTC-03:00) Groenlândia
Hora Padrão de Montevidéu (UTC-03:00) Montevidéu
Hora Padrão de Magalhães (UTC-03:00) Punta Arenas
Hora Padrão de Saint Pierre (UTC-03:00) São Pedro e Miquelon
Hora Padrão da Bahia (UTC-03:00) Salvador
UTC-02 (UTC-02:00) Tempo Universal Coordenado -02
Hora Oficial do Atlântico Central (UTC-02:00) Atlântico Central – Antiga
Hora Oficial dos Açores (UTC-01:00) Açores
Hora Oficial do Cabo Verde (UTC-01:00) Ilhas de Cabo Verde
UTC (UTC) Tempo Universal Coordenado
Hora Oficial GMT (UTC+00:00) Dublin, Edimburgo, Lisboa, Londres
Hora Padrão de Greenwich (UTC+00:00) Monróvia, Reykjavik
W. Hora Padrão da Europa Ocidental (UTC+01:00) Amsterdã, Berlim, Berna, Roma, Estocolmo, Viena
Hora Oficial da Europa Central (UTC+01:00) Belgrado, Bratislava, Budapeste, Liubliana, Praga
Hora Oficial Românica (UTC+01:00) Bruxelas, Copenhague, Madri, Paris
Hora Padrão do Marrocos (UTC+01:00) Casablanca
Hora Oficial de São Tomé (UTC+01:00) São Tomé
Hora Oficial da Europa Central (UTC+01:00) Sarajevo, Skopje, Varsóvia, Zagreb
W. Hora Padrão do Centro-oeste da África (UTC+01:00) Centro-oeste da África
Hora Padrão da Jordânia (UTC+02:00) Amã
Hora Oficial GTB (UTC+02:00) Atenas, Bucareste
Hora Padrão do Oriente Médio (UTC+02:00) Beirute
Hora Oficial do Egito (UTC+02:00) Cairo
E. Hora Padrão da Europa Oriental (UTC+02:00) Chisinau
Hora Padrão da Síria (UTC+02:00) Damasco
Hora Padrão de West Bank (UTC+02:00) Gaza, Hebron
Hora Oficial da África do Sul (UTC+02:00) Harare, Pretória
Hora Oficial FLE (UTC+02:00) Helsinque, Kiev, Riga, Sófia, Tallinn, Vilnius
Hora Oficial de Israel (UTC+02:00) Jerusalém
Hora Padrão de Kaliningrado (UTC+02:00) Kaliningrado
Hora Padrão do Sudão (UTC+02:00) Cartum
Hora Padrão da Líbia (UTC+02:00) Trípoli
Hora Padrão da Namíbia (UTC+02:00) Windhoek
Hora Oficial Arábica (UTC+03:00) Bagdá
Hora Padrão da Turquia (UTC+03:00) Istambul
Hora Oficial Árabe (UTC+03:00) Kuwait, Riad
Hora Padrão de Belarus (UTC+03:00) Minsk
Hora Oficial Russa (UTC+03:00) Moscou, São Petersburgo
E. Hora Oficial do Leste da África (UTC+03:00) Nairóbi
Hora Oficial do Irã (UTC+03:30) Teerã
Hora Oficial Árabe (UTC+04:00) Abu Dhabi, Mascate
Hora Padrão de Astrakhan (UTC+04:00) Astrakhan, Ulyanovsk
Hora Padrão do Azerbaijão (UTC+04:00) Baku
Fuso Horário da Rússia 3 (UTC+04:00) Izhevsk, Samara
Hora Padrão de Maurício (UTC+04:00) Port Louis
Hora Padrão de Saratov (UTC+04:00) Saratov
Hora Padrão da Geórgia (UTC+04:00) Tbilisi
Hora Oficial de Volgogrado (UTC+04:00) Volgogrado
Hora Oficial do Cáucaso (UTC+04:00) Ierevan
Hora Padrão do Afeganistão (UTC+04:30) Cabul
Hora Oficial do Oeste da Ásia (UTC+05:00) Ashgabat, Tashkent
Hora Oficial de Ecaterimburgo (UTC+05:00) Ecaterimburgo
Hora Padrão do Paquistão (UTC+05:00) Islamabad, Karachi
Hora Oficial da Índia (UTC+05:30) Chennai, Kolkata, Mumbai, Nova Délhi
Hora Oficial do Sri Lanka (UTC+05:30) Sri Jayawardenepura
Hora Oficial do Nepal (UTC+05:45) Katmandu
Hora Oficial da Ásia Central (UTC+06:00) Astana
Hora Padrão de Bangladesh (UTC+06:00) Dacca
Hora Padrão de Omsk (UTC+06:00) Omsk
Hora Oficial de Mianmar (UTC+06:30) Yangon (Rangoon)
Hora Padrão do Sudeste da Ásia (UTC+07:00) Bancoc, Hanói, Jacarta
Hora Padrão de Altai (UTC+07:00) Barnaul, Gorno-Altaysk
W. Hora Padrão da Mongólia Ocidental (UTC+07:00) Hovd
Hora Oficial do Norte da Ásia (UTC+07:00) Krasnojarsk
N. Hora Oficial da Ásia Central (UTC+07:00) Novosibirsk
Hora Padrão de Tomsk (UTC+07:00) Tomsk
Hora Oficial da China (UTC+08:00) Beijing, Chongqing, Hong Kong, Urumqi
Hora Oficial do Nordeste da Ásia (UTC+08:00) Irkutsk
Hora Oficial de Singapura (UTC+08:00) Kuala Lumpur, Singapura
W. Hora Oficial do Oeste da Austrália (UTC+08:00) Perth
Hora Oficial de Taipé (UTC+08:00) Taipé
Hora Padrão de Ulan Bator (UTC+08:00) Ulan Bator
Hora Padrão da Austrália Ocidental (UTC+08:45) Eucla
Hora Padrão de Transbaikal (UTC+09:00) Chita
Hora Oficial de Tóquio (UTC+09:00) Osaka, Sapporo, Tóquio
Hora Padrão da Coreia do Norte (UTC+09:00) Pyongyang
Hora Oficial da Coreia do Sul (UTC+09:00) Seul
Hora Oficial de Yakutsk (UTC+09:00) Yakutsk
Hora Padrão da Austrália Central (UTC+09:30) Adelaide
Hora Padrão da Austrália Central (UTC+09:30) Darwin
E. Hora Oficial do Leste da Austrália (UTC+10:00) Brisbane
Hora Padrão da Austrália Oriental (UTC+10:00) Camberra, Melbourne, Sydney
Hora Oficial do Oeste do Pacífico (UTC+10:00) Guam, Port Moresby
Hora Oficial da Tasmânia (UTC+10:00) Hobart
Hora Oficial de Vladivostok (UTC+10:00) Vladivostok
Hora Padrão de Lord Howe (UTC+10:30) Ilha Lord Howe
Hora Padrão de Bougainville (UTC+11:00) Ilha Bougainville
Fuso Horário da Rússia 10 (UTC+11:00) Chokurdakh
Hora Padrão de Magadan (UTC+11:00) Magadan
Hora Padrão de Norfolk (UTC+11:00) Ilha Norfolk
Hora Padrão de Sakhalin (UTC+11:00) Sakhalin
Hora Oficial do Pacífico Central (UTC+11:00) Ilhas Salomão, Nova Caledônia
Fuso Horário da Rússia 11 (UTC+12:00) Anadyr, Petropavlovsk-Kamchatsky
Hora Oficial da Nova Zelândia (UTC+12:00) Auckland, Wellington
UTC+12 (UTC+12:00) Tempo Universal Coordenado +12
Hora Padrão de Fiji (UTC+12:00) Fiji
Hora Padrão de Kamchatka (UTC+12:00) Petropavlovsk-Kamchatsky – Antiga
Hora Padrão das Ilhas Chatham (UTC+12:45) Ilhas Chatham
UTC+13 (UTC+13:00) Tempo Universal Coordenado +13
Hora Oficial de Tonga (UTC+13:00) Nuku'alofa
Hora Oficial de Samoa (UTC+13:00) Samoa
Hora Padrão das Ilhas Line (UTC+14:00) Ilha de Kiritimati

Confira também